Topic: Moving Your Application to Silverlight

In this presentation we will take a look at the basics of Silverlight and how to put it all together to create an application. We will look at the Silverlight controls and layout, blend, navigation, data handling and communication including web services and the entity framework. We will finish with a brief look at styling and theming.

Presenter: John Baird

John Baird began his computer programming career while in the US Navy. In 1982, he helped form and direct the first PC-based computer processing department for training and manpower in the Department of Defense. After leaving the military in 1988, John began a varied career as a consultant developing business applications ranging from computer-based training to vertical market software for resellers.
Today, John is working for the industry leader in financial software for fund administration. John was recently awarded MVP status for device application development.
